Coronel Oviedo weather in November
In November, Coronel Oviedo sees average daytime highs of 30°C and overnight lows near 20°C, with 172 mm of rain across 11 wet days and about 13.2 hours of daylight. It is the 5th-warmest and 2nd-wettest month of the year here.
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 30°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 41% of the time in November, and the air most often feels muggy.
Daylight stretches from about 13 hours at the start of November to 13 h 30 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, November is Coronel Oviedo's 5th-clearest and 6th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Coronel Oviedo's year-round climate.

Temperature in November
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 30°C through the month.
A typical November day in Coronel Oviedo reaches about 30°C in the afternoon and slips back to 20°C overnight — a 11°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 25°C and 35°C. Set against its neighbours, November runs about 1°C warmer than October and about 2°C cooler than December.

Coronel Oviedo weather by month
How November compares with the rest of the year at a glance. November is the 5th-warmest and 2nd-wettest month here — the current month is highlighted below.
| Month | High / Low (°C) | Rainfall (mm) | Wet days | Daylight (hours) | Travel score |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 33° / 22° | 118 | 13 | 13.4 | 3.4 |
| Feb | 32° / 22° | 134 | 12.9 | 12.9 | 3.7 |
| Mar | 31° / 21° | 116 | 11.4 | 12.2 | 4.4 |
| Apr | 28° / 18° | 142 | 9.7 | 11.4 | 6.0 |
| May | 24° / 15° | 142 | 9.1 | 10.8 | 7.1 |
| Jun | 23° / 14° | 117 | 8.4 | 10.4 | 7.1 |
| Jul | 23° / 13° | 86 | 7.9 | 10.6 | 7.4 |
| Aug | 26° / 14° | 81 | 6.7 | 11.1 | 7.6 |
| Sep | 27° / 16° | 131 | 8.9 | 11.8 | 6.8 |
| Oct | 29° / 19° | 195 | 12.6 | 12.6 | 5.3 |
| Nov | 30° / 20° | 172 | 11 | 13.2 | 4.8 |
| Dec | 32° / 21° | 165 | 13.5 | 13.6 | 3.8 |

UV index in Coronel Oviedo in November
Clear-sky midday UV in November peaks around 12 (very high — sun protection essential). The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.
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Coronel Oviedo peaks around January 18 at about 15 (extreme)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near July 12 at about 5 (moderate).
The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— every month of the year.

Air quality in Coronel Oviedo in November
Average fine-particle pollution (PM2.5) through the year — so you can see where November falls, not just the annual average.
Air quality in Coronel Oviedo is worst in September — around 27 µg/m³ PM2.5 (moderate), about 3.2× the cleanest month (December, 8 µg/m³).
Modeled monthly averages (CAMS reanalysis, 2015–2024).

Where is Coronel Oviedo?
Coronel Oviedo sits at 25.4°S, 56.4°W, 161 m above sea level, in Paraguay. The nearest listed city is Villarrica, 34 km away.
Topography around Coronel Oviedo
How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Coronel Oviedo.
Within 3 km, the terrain around Coronel Oviedo has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 66 m around an average of 160 m above sea level; within 16 km, only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 168 m; within 80 km, large vari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 765 m.
The land around Coronel Oviedo is covered by trees (56%) and artificial surfaces (26%) within 3 km, grassland (61%) and trees (36%) within 16 km, and grassland (50%) and trees (38%) within 80 km.
